I'll Help You Build a Timeline That Actually Works

Wedding timelines are one of the most stressful parts of planning — and honestly, they don't have to be.

I work with every couple to create a custom photography timeline for their wedding day, built around your specific venue, your family's personalities (yes, that includes the uncle who's always running late), and the light we're chasing. Because golden hour doesn't wait for anyone.

I've photographed enough weddings to know where the "buffer time" needs to go, how long family formals realistically take (hint: longer than you think 😄), and exactly when to sneak you away for those romantic couple portraits without pulling you away from your guests for too long.

When you work with me, you don't have to figure all of this out alone. I show up as a partner in the planning process — not just someone who shows up on the day with a camera.
